VPS中文面板源码教程,从零到搭建中文网站面板
卡尔云官网
www.kaeryun.com
随着互联网的快速发展,越来越多的人开始尝试自己搭建网站,尤其是希望网站能够支持中文显示的用户,VPS(虚拟专用服务器)是一个非常强大的服务器解决方案,适合个人和小型网站使用,搭建一个支持中文的VPS服务器并安装中文网站面板,已经成为很多人的目标,本文将从零开始,详细 guide 您如何在VPS上安装中文网站面板。
什么是VPS?
VPS(Virtual Private Server,虚拟专用服务器)是一种虚拟化技术,它将一个物理服务器的资源分成多个虚拟服务器,每个虚拟服务器可以独立运行,与共享服务器不同,VPS为每个用户或项目提供了独立的资源,性能更稳定,安全性更高,VPS非常适合个人站长、开发者和小型企业使用。
搭建VPS服务器
搭建VPS服务器需要以下几个步骤:
-
选择VPS提供商:目前市面上有很多VPS提供商,如bacteria、DigitalOcean、HostGator等,选择一个可靠且性价比高的提供商是关键。
-
注册并登录VPS账号:按照提供商的指引,注册账户并登录。
-
选择操作系统:大多数VPS提供商默认会安装Linux操作系统,如Debian、Ubuntu、CentOS等,如果您需要安装中文网站面板,通常需要安装CentOS或Ubuntu。
-
安装系统:根据提供商的指导,安装操作系统,安装过程中,选择默认设置即可,除非有特殊需求。
-
配置系统:安装完成后,登录VPS,进入控制面板进行基本的配置,如更改密码、启用防火墙等。
安装中文网站面板
安装中文网站面板是整个过程的关键步骤,中文网站面板有很多种,如飞鸽、飞狐、华服等,以下以飞狐为例,介绍如何安装中文网站面板。
配置Nginx
Nginx 是一个高性能的Web服务器,通常用于reverse proxy,可以加速网站并支持中文字符集。
- 登录VPS控制面板,找到Nginx的配置文件。
- 编辑配置文件,添加以下内容:
server { listen 80; server_name your_domain.com; location / { root /www-data; index index.html; } }
(注:your_domain.com 是您注册的域名)
配置中文字符集
为了支持中文字符,需要在Nginx中设置中文字符集。
- 编辑Nginx配置文件,添加以下内容:
location /static { alias /static/ Chinese; }
(注:/static 是静态文件路径)
安装中文网站面板
安装中文网站面板通常需要通过Nginx配置文件进行配置。
-
编辑飞狐配置文件(假设文件名为xiu.conf),添加以下内容:
<location /> <try_files $uri $uri/./ $uri/./index.php?e=last> <url> http://localhost:80 </url> <access_log off> </location>
-
启动Nginx服务:
sudo systemctl start nginx sudo systemctl enable nginx
测试部署
安装完成后,需要进行测试和部署。
- 访问您的域名,检查是否能够正常加载中文页面。
- 检查Nginx日志,确保没有错误。
- 如果一切正常,就可以正式使用您的中文网站面板了。
注意事项
- 安全配置:安装完成后,启用SSL证书,限制访问权限,防止敏感信息外泄。
- 配置优化:根据实际需求,调整Nginx的配置,优化性能和资源使用。
- 备份数据:定期备份网站数据,防止意外情况导致数据丢失。
通过以上步骤,您已经成功在VPS上安装了中文网站面板,希望本文的教程对您有所帮助,祝您搭建成功!
卡尔云官网
www.kaeryun.com